The 2020 Thai League 3 lower region is a region in the regional stage of the 2020 Thai League 3. A total of twelve teams will compete in the league of the lower region.

Teams
Stadium and locations
| Team | Location | Stadium | Capacity |
|---|---|---|---|
| Banbueng | Chonburi | IPE Chonburi Stadium | 11,100 |
| Bangkok | Rangsit | Bangkok University Stadium | 1,000 |
| BTU United | Bangkok | Bangkok-Thonburi University Stadium | 1,500 |
| Kasem Bundit University | Bangkok | Kasem Bundit University Stadium, Rom Klao | 2,000 |
| Krabi | Krabi | Krabi Provincial Stadium | 8,000 |
| Nakhon Si United | Nakhon Si Thammarat | Nakhon Si Thammarat PAO. Stadium | 10,000 |
| Nara United | Narathiwat | Narathiwat PAO. Stadium | 5,000 |
| North Bangkok University | Pathum Thani | North Bangkok University Stadium (Rangsit) | 3,000 |
| Pathumthani University | Ayutthaya | Ratchakram Stadium | 1,000 |
| Pattani | Pattani | Pattani Province Stadium | 12,000 |
| Rajpracha | Bangkok | Thonburi Stadium | 5,000 |
| Trang | Trang | Trang Municipality Stadium | 5,000 |
